> 4.4 RC0 can not read indexes created with 4.2.1 using Disk based docvals
> ------------------------------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: LUCENE-5121
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LUCENE-5121
> Project: Lucene - Core
> Issue Type: Bug
> Reporter: Hoss Man
> Priority: Blocker
> Fix For: 4.4
>
> Attachments: disk_docvals_bug.tgz
>
>
> On the #solr irc channel, user adityab reported a problem trying to upgrade
> an existing solr instance from 4.2.1 to the 4.4 RC0 code. The specific error
> he reported was a "CorruptIndexException: invalid type: 65" from
> DiskDocValuesProducer.readFields using an MMapIndexInput. While waiting for
> more details from adityab on reproducible configs, i attempted to do a
> trivial test using simple solr configs based on the docvals test configs, and
> was able to trigger a slightly different error in which
> DiskDocValuesProducer.readFields caused an EOFException.
> The problem reproduces on both solr init, and when using CheckIndex --
> details to reproduce to follow in an attachment/comment
